欢迎各位兄弟 发布技术文章

这里的技术是共享的

You are here

把上传的视频文件 弄到 red5目录下 的思路 使用jwplayer

shiping1 的头像

把上传的视频文件 弄到 red5目录下 


如果用filefield_paths模块(不要用filefieldpath模块吧本来就有子路径设置)
第一步  用filefield_paths模块吧 给upload的东西放到site/default/files/某个目录下
(还是建一个文件上传字段吧 在admin/content/node-type/product/fields/field_produ_img 字段的设置页面 本来就可以设置子路径)
给空上目录.htaccess 的 deny from all)就是禁止访问
第二步 修改 include/file.inc 主要目的是把文件移到red5的目录下(或者用户表单提交后)用hook_nodeapi 把视频文件复制到red5目录下)
第三步 使用jwplayer的正常步骤(到jwplayer的模块下就知道了) 它讲把播放的路径放在body里 其实建一个字段就可以了

如果用private_upload模块
大概思路 用
第一步private_upload模块
第二步 (用户表单提交后)用hook_nodeapi 把视频文件复制到red5目录下
然后 给node的upload私有的那个值
赋上
再然后 给 一个字段(自己创建的red5路径的字段)赋上值

普通分类: